Average Property Prices by Location

Dubai is divided into several key areas, each with its own unique charm and character. Here is a breakdown of the average property prices in some of the popular locations:

Downtown Dubai

Home to Burj Khalifa, the world’s tallest building, Downtown Dubai is one of the most sought-after areas in the city. The average price for apartments here ranges from AED 1.5 million to AED 6 million, depending on factors such as size, view, and amenities.

Palm Jumeirah

Famous for its palm-shaped artificial island, Palm Jumeirah offers stunning waterfront villas and high-end apartments. The average price for villas on Palm Jumeirah starts from AED 5 million and can go up to several million dirhams.

Jumeirah Beach Residence (JBR)

JBR is a popular beachfront community offering a vibrant lifestyle with various entertainment options. The average price for apartments in JBR ranges from AED 1.5 million to AED 4 million, depending on factors such as size, floor, and view.

Dubai Marina

Dubai Marina is a waterfront community known for its luxurious residential towers and lively atmosphere. The average price for apartments in Dubai Marina ranges from AED 1 million to AED 5 million, depending on factors such as location, size, and amenities.

Factors Influencing Property Prices in Dubai

Several factors contribute to the variation in property prices across different areas in Dubai. Some of the key factors include:

  • Location: Properties located closer to the city center or iconic landmarks often command higher prices.
  • Type of Property: Villas generally have higher price tags compared to apartments.
  • Size and Layout: Larger properties with better layouts tend to be more expensive.
  • Amenities and Facilities: Properties with premium amenities such as swimming pools, gyms, and concierge services are usually priced higher.
  • Demand and Supply: Areas with high demand and limited supply tend to have higher property prices.
